Italy-born Ghanaian Karen Appiah Amoakoah produced a player of the match display to help AC Milan's Women's U19 team to a thumping victory at Fiorentina in the Women's Primavera League.
The 18-year-old scored and delivered a brace of assists to inspire the Milan side to a 5-1 victory on Sunday, November 16.
The hosts broke the deadlock early in the match through Giulia Baccaro but AC Milan responded 30 minutes later through hat-trick heroine Strauss Louise to end the first half at level.
After the break, Strauss scored two quick-fire goals to complete her hat-trick before the hour mark.
Appiah Amoakoah then extended the lead in the 65th minute with a fine finish before Angelica Montaperto sealed the victory with 22 minutes left.
Her performances has gained promotion to Milan's first team, where she has already seen 4 minutes of action this season.
The teen sensation remains eligible to play for Ghana through her parents.
